
How To Find The Right Real Estate Agent
Probate property sales require an entirely different process than conventional real estate transactions. That’s why it’s important to have a professional on your team who specializes in probate and trust properties. Use this list of questions to navigate your interviews with real estate agents to make sure you’re getting all the information you need to set yourself up for success.
What percentage of your business involves Probate or Trusts sales?
Why do you specialize in probate and trust real estate?
What is a Heggstad petition?
How does your company operate in line with the Court to ensure what’s best for the estate?
Can I contact your references?
What is your plan of action?
Why can’t I sign contracts on behalf of the estate before I am appointed?
When asking these questions, it is important to get specifics. The agent is here to help guide you, so this is a great opportunity to see how your personality will mesh with theirs. Be sure to ask for clarification when you need to, they should be able to explain this process in plain words to help you understand each step.
